Victor Goncharov
b05ab63f28
Update application_helper.rb
...
Fixed `point_speed` in `application_helper.rb` to properly convert velocity from m/s to km/h, round to 1 decimal, and safely handle nil or zero values.
2025-06-04 00:09:23 +02:00
Eugene Burmakin
6d39f4306f
Remove Redis and Sidekiq from Dawarich
2025-06-02 20:53:35 +02:00
Eugene Burmakin
551c6e7629
Use sqlite for cable in development
2025-05-31 21:27:20 +02:00
Eugene Burmakin
855872d166
Merge remote-tracking branch 'origin' into feature/solid-queue-rewamp
2025-05-30 19:20:58 +02:00
Evgenii Burmakin
89c286a69b
Merge branch 'dev' into tests/system
2025-05-29 12:42:48 +02:00
Evgenii Burmakin
05018b6e6c
Merge pull request #610 from arne182/patch-2
...
Fix logic for grouping consecutive points in CountriesAndCities
2025-05-29 12:42:01 +02:00
Eugene Burmakin
e8d49662a2
Remove cypress
2025-05-26 21:05:36 +02:00
Eugene Burmakin
f5cefdbd03
Add system tests for map interaction
2025-05-26 20:33:48 +02:00
Eugene Burmakin
64d33f5e6e
Fix few issues
2025-05-22 19:09:43 +02:00
Eugene Burmakin
8308354ac5
Move points jobs to the points queue
2025-05-21 18:57:29 +02:00
Eugene Burmakin
8113fbba04
Fix some issues with dockerfiles and app version
2025-05-20 19:40:54 +02:00
Eugene Burmakin
8728a22974
Update safe settings
2025-05-19 23:28:33 +02:00
Eugene Burmakin
bee03d7c5e
Disable importing button until files are uploaded
2025-05-19 20:29:33 +02:00
Eugene Burmakin
0b13b7c3b6
Change "Yesterday" to "Today" on the map page.
2025-05-19 20:14:30 +02:00
Eugene Burmakin
7c0d1f9841
Fix distance unit in view
2025-05-19 19:26:08 +02:00
Eugene Burmakin
6defd4d8d0
Update distance unit in trip page
2025-05-19 19:10:07 +02:00
Eugene Burmakin
34c82e82a5
Update trips page and dockerfiles
2025-05-19 19:00:34 +02:00
Eugene Burmakin
ce0c38e6e8
Remove comments
2025-05-18 11:19:01 +02:00
Eugene Burmakin
168e33dedd
Use iso_a2 from the countries table
2025-05-18 11:17:25 +02:00
Eugene Burmakin
605ceee820
Add modal to show countries and cities visited in a year
2025-05-18 00:15:25 +02:00
Eugene Burmakin
35a0533b2b
Move to solid_queue
2025-05-17 23:05:52 +02:00
Eugene Burmakin
f738956959
Minor changes
2025-05-17 21:53:50 +02:00
Eugene Burmakin
e511eb7548
Update changelog
2025-05-17 21:50:34 +02:00
Eugene Burmakin
5688d66972
Rework settings pages
2025-05-17 21:44:22 +02:00
Eugene Burmakin
06aee05602
Move distance unit settings to user settings
2025-05-17 20:35:38 +02:00
Eugene Burmakin
630c813f0b
Fix visits overlapping issue
2025-05-17 20:10:03 +02:00
Eugene Burmakin
abd4325891
Address N+1 queries in Place::FetchData and skip locationless points
2025-05-17 19:14:28 +02:00
Evgenii Burmakin
52fe105230
Merge pull request #1185 from Freika/feature/store-geodata
...
Feature/store geodata
2025-05-16 20:12:46 +02:00
Eugene Burmakin
e9661bdfac
Hide points usage for self-hosted instances
2025-05-16 19:55:05 +02:00
Eugene Burmakin
c69d4f45f1
Update views and specs
2025-05-16 19:53:42 +02:00
Eugene Burmakin
d7f6f95c47
Update maps_controller.js to make scratch map work again
2025-05-16 19:02:50 +02:00
Eugene Burmakin
5be5c1e584
Put countries into database
2025-05-16 18:51:48 +02:00
Eugene Burmakin
96108b12d0
Update tests a bit
2025-05-15 22:58:04 +02:00
Eugene Burmakin
48e73b4f1d
Use protomaps in trips
2025-05-15 22:25:47 +02:00
Eugene Burmakin
088d8b14c2
Calculate trip data in the background
2025-05-15 21:33:01 +02:00
Evgenii Burmakin
0501c15ab6
Merge pull request #1177 from Freika/feature/store-geodata
...
Feature/store geodata
2025-05-15 21:29:22 +02:00
Eugene Burmakin
a48cff098b
Some frontend fixes
2025-05-15 18:23:24 +02:00
MeijiRestored
e5075d59d3
configurable time threshold
2025-05-14 21:04:47 +02:00
MeijiRestored
5fa4d953f7
Improved fog of war
2025-05-14 18:56:30 +02:00
Eugene Burmakin
556af7fd02
Replace stubs with Geocoder search
2025-05-13 20:21:18 +02:00
Eugene Burmakin
79f2522f54
Fetch countries for a trip via geocoding service
2025-05-13 19:43:02 +02:00
Eugene Burmakin
857f1da942
Unify name builder usage
2025-05-12 23:36:46 +02:00
Eugene Burmakin
aa521dba9b
Extract place name suggester
2025-05-12 22:49:30 +02:00
Eugene Burmakin
ed7b6d6d24
Add a STORE_GEODATA environment variable to control whether to store geodata in the database.
2025-05-12 22:33:47 +02:00
Evgenii Burmakin
f571d1ebad
Merge branch 'dev' into fix/small-fixes
2025-05-12 21:44:42 +02:00
Eugene Burmakin
52aefa109e
Skip points without lonlat and timestamp from Owntracks
2025-05-12 21:41:55 +02:00
Eugene Burmakin
fa80658904
Fix GeoJSON import speed/velocity
2025-05-08 17:28:06 +02:00
Eugene Burmakin
e2d0807e9a
Fix the self-hosted flag
2025-05-04 11:50:47 +02:00
Eugene Burmakin
e6fddddc01
Fix tests
2025-05-04 00:16:02 +02:00
Eugene Burmakin
ac5d14f4a7
Simply load protomaps-leaflet.js
2025-05-03 23:25:50 +02:00